Procedural Posture

Constitutional Petition / Ruling on Preliminary Objection (jurisdiction)

  1. 1 Whether the High Court at Busia has territorial jurisdiction over the petitioner's claim.
  2. 2 Whether the filing of the petition at Busia amounts to forum-shopping and abuse of process.
  3. 3 Whether the matter should be struck out or transferred to a court with proper jurisdiction.

Ratio Decidendi

Although the High Court of Kenya has nationwide jurisdiction, administrative practice and the interests of justice require that matters be filed at stations with a nexus to the parties or the cause of action. The petitioner's bases and the respondents' addresses are in Suna-Migori, Kisumu, Oyugis, and Nairobi, with no connection to Busia County. The cause of action also arose outside Busia. Filing the petition at Busia constitutes forum-shopping and is an abuse of process. However, rather than striking out the petition, the court exercises its discretion to transfer the matter to the High Court at Migori, which has the appropriate territorial nexus. Court Disposition

Petition transferred to the High Court at Migori for hearing and determination.

Orders

  • The petition is transferred to the High Court at Migori for disposal.
  • The Deputy Registrar of the High Court at Busia shall convey the file to the High Court registry at Migori.
